My corsa is lowered using a spax coilover kit, I've got 15" Tigra wheels with a tyre size of 195/50/r15. I need new front tyres and am wondering what the best size tyres to get.

I'm using wheel spacers at the moment as I had clearance problems and have been told that using 195/45/r15 would solve this but would 195/40/r15 look and handle better, and what are the pros and cons?

Also can you run two higher profile tyres on the back and have two lower profile tyres on the front?
